I recently had an opportunity to sit down with Tony Box, candidate for Texas Attorney General. It's no secret that there's a very good chance Texas will finally flip blue, and Tony is part of that rising blue tide.
Tony is a career public servant, serving in both military and civilian positions.
He started as an army soldier, specifically as an a M1/A1 battle tanker. Tony put himself through law school and went on to become an Army jag officer. He also served for nine years as an FBI special agent. And, as if that wasn't enough, he went on to serve as a federal prosecutor - an assistant United States attorney
That kind of long-term commitment to serving the American people, provides a deep well of public service experience that generally makes for a well-rounded and strong candidate, not just for public office but to serve a state Attorney General.
As you will hear from this interview, one of Tony's priorities is to bring ethics back to the Texas Attorney General's office. - Glenn Kirschner - 02/28/2026.
